Get started20 Harold Street is a two-bedroom mid-terrace house in Burnley (BB11 4NU). It has a recorded floor area of 64 m² (around 689 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band A. The latest certificate (June 2025) shows a C (score 70). When first surveyed in December 2008 the rating was D,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Very Poor to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 88).
Across 2007–2025, sale prices here grew 0.3% per year, broadly in step with Burnley's 0% HPI growth. Today's modelled estimate of £111,000 sits 85% above the 2025 sale of £60,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£87/sq ft) was about 69.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Most recent transfer was May 2025 at £60,000 — fresh data.
